The Shen Foundation is dedicated to restoring harmony and balance on the Earth according to the guiding principles of ancient Daoist wisdom.


Health for Humanity Conference from June 15-17, 2014 in Aviemore, Scotland

With the Earth seen to be at an environmental crisis point and humanity increasingly at risk, the Shen Foundation was established to encourage, coordinate and sustain the efforts of all people in responding to and finding solutions to the planetary crisis.

We believe there is an urgent need to reconnect with the principles of balance, harmony and health for the individual, our sustaining environment and the wider world. Such beliefs are rooted in the ancient Chinese tradition of Daoism that affirms the fundamental principle of a profound ecological interdependence between all things.

We seek to integrate this ancient wisdom and its teaching with the best and wisest use of modern science and technology in effectively meeting today’s personal, societal and environmental challenges.

In essence, The Shen Foundation is actively engaging in the widest and most fundamental sense with wellbeing – supporting the health of individuals, the health of communities, the health of our planetary environment and the underlying interconnections that exist between them.

“Surrender yourself humbly; then you can be trusted to care for all things. Love the world as your own self; then you can truly care for all things.”
-Lao Zi, excerpt from Ch. 13 Dao De Jing